Underwater Welding Process. Underwater welding, also known as hyperbaric welding, is a specialized welding process that takes place underwater. It is commonly used in marine construction, offshore drilling, and repair of underwater structures such as pipelines, ships, and oil platforms. Wet underwater welding commonly uses a variation of SMAW, employing a waterproof electrode. Other processes used include flux-cored arc welding and friction welding.Underwater oxy-arc cutting Underwater fillet weld in a training pool. Underwater cutting and welding are metalworking techniques used by underwater divers in underwater construction, marine salvage and clearance diving applications. Most underwater welding is direct current wet stick welding, and most underwater metal cutting is immersed oxygen …

When welding out in the sea, you could make about $100,000 a year, while welding on land only pays about $80,000. The average salary of an underwater welder in the UK is £69,911. This translates to £33.61 per hour. Entry-level underwater welders with one to three years of experience earn £49,501. On the other hand, experienced underwater welders with more than eight years of experience can make £86,556 annually. The underwater welding school cost comes to an average of $14,901. This rate combines tuition from 16 underwater welding schools around the world.
